Surfers love Jobos Beach, which boasts excellent conditions for catching some waves. While the high, consistent currents make the beach unsuitable for snorkeling or swimming, the waves combined with the shallow depth make the beach a favorite for surfers. Less adventurous visitors can bring a kite along to take advantage of the breeze, or relax on the soft golden sands with a picnic. Since this doesn't count as a public beach, lifeguards don't patrol the area; approach swimming with caution and keep a vigilant eye on younger members of the family. Due to a lack of changing facilities, visitors normally make do with changing behind the area's abundant trees. Best surf break in the winter and the best place to learn to surf and hang in the summer. Beware of the current, even when the water looks calm and beautiful dont go too far out as it tends to sweep you pass the rock into the surf. If this happens keep calm and use the waves to push you back in. Talk to the locals and don't drink and swim. Enjoy paradise responsibly!
